Amido de semente de jaca provou ser uma possível opção de amido de fonte alternativa, possibilitando o aproveitamento de resíduos. O alto teor de amilose no amido de semente de jaca resultou em boa capacidade de formação de filme. A inclusão de a-TC aos filmes conferiu propriedades interessantes, como a melhoria nas barreiras UV e de permeabilidade ao vapor d’água, a atividade antioxidante e o aumento da força de tensão na ruptura (até a concentração de 0,5% de a-TC). A atividade antioxidante dos filmes de 0,5% de

83

a-TC e de 1,0% de a-TC foram estatisticamente semelhantes (p > 0,05), enquanto que para as propriedades microestruturais, mecânicas, ópticas e de superfície, o filme com 0,5% de a-TC foi superior ao filme com 1,0% de a-TC.
